Comprehending Tilt and Turn Windows
Tilt and turn windows are developed with a special mechanism that enables users to open the window in two ways: tilting it inward for ventilation or completely turning it open for optimal access. This double functionality makes them an appealing choice for lots of homeowners. However, the intricate equipment involved can sometimes result in repair needs.

Common Issues Requiring Repair
Tilt and turn windows, like all windows, can experience issues in time. Here are some typical issues that may require interior repair:
- Sticking Mechanism: The window may not open or close efficiently due to dirt accumulation or misalignment.
- Weather Stripping Wear: Over time, sealing strips can wear down, resulting in drafts and reduced energy effectiveness.
- Broken Handles: The handles can end up being loose or break, making it tough to run the window.
- Glass Issues: Cracks or chips in the glass can happen, resulting in possible security hazards and reduced insulation.
- Mechanical Failure: The internal hardware can malfunction, preventing the window from functioning appropriately.

DIY Repair Techniques
Lots of small repairs can be tackled by property owners. Here's a step-by-step guide to some common DIY fixes for tilt and turn windows.
Step 1: Inspect the Window
Before starting any repair, perform a thorough inspection of the window. Examine for the following:
- Alignment and functionality of the hinges
- Condition of the weather removing
- Functionality of handles
- Any damage to the glass or frame
Action 2: Address Sticking Mechanisms
- Tidy the Hinges: Use a soft brush or vacuum to get rid of dirt and debris. Apply a silicone-based lubricant to ensure smooth movement.
- Straighten the Window: If the window is misaligned, change the hinges according to the producer's directions.
Step 3: Replace Weather Stripping
- Get Rid Of Old Stripping: Gently pry off the used weather condition stripping.
- Cut New Stripping: Measure and cut the new weather stripping to size.
- Install New Stripping: Press the brand-new stripping into location, guaranteeing a tight seal.
Step 4: Fix or Replace Handles
- Tighten Loose Handles: Use a screwdriver to tighten up any loose screws.
- Replace Broken Handles: Follow the manufacturer's guidelines to get rid of the old handle and install a brand-new one.
Step 5: Repair Glass Issues
- Small Cracks: Use a glass repair set to complete small fractures following the set guidelines.
- Replacement: For bigger fractures or damage, think about employing a professional glazier to replace the glass.
When to Call a Professional
While numerous repair work can be done separately, some problems require the competence of a professional. You ought to speak with a specialist if:
- The window's internal mechanism is harmed or malfunctioning beyond simple repairs.
- The glass is shattered or significantly cracked.
- You need replacement parts that specify to the window model.
- There are structural concerns with the window frame.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How typically should tilt and turn windows be maintained?
Routine maintenance, such as cleaning and lubrication of the hardware, should be done at least once a year. Weather stripping might need changing every couple of years.
Q2: Can I replace the entire window myself?
Replacing an entire window can be complex and usually needs professional installation to make sure appropriate sealing and insulation.
Q3: What kind of lube should I use?
A silicone-based lube is recommended for the systems of tilt and turn windows, as it will not draw in dirt or dust.
Q4: How can I enhance the energy efficiency of my tilt and turn windows?
Regularly inspect and replace weather condition removing, ensure hinges are clean and working, and consider installing thermal drapes or blinds.
Q5: Is it worth repairing older tilt and turn windows?
If the structure and mechanism are sound, it may be more economical to repair than to change, especially if they provide great energy effectiveness and looks.
